113 /*
114 * Exec a program. Never returns. If you change this routine, you may
115 * have to change the find_command routine as well.
116 */
117
118 void
119 shellexec(char **argv, char **envp, const char *path, int idx, int vforked)
120 {
121 char *cmdname;
122 int e;
123
124 if (strchr(argv[0], '/') != NULL) {
125 tryexec(argv[0], argv, envp, vforked);
126 e = errno;
127 } else {
128 e = ENOENT;
129 while ((cmdname = padvance(&path, argv[0])) != NULL) {
130 if (--idx < 0 && pathopt == NULL) {
131 tryexec(cmdname, argv, envp, vforked);
132 if (errno != ENOENT && errno != ENOTDIR)
133 e = errno;
134 }
135 stunalloc(cmdname);
136 }
137 }
138
139 /* Map to POSIX errors */
140 switch (e) {
141 case EACCES:
142 exerrno = 126;
143 break;
144 case ENOENT:
145 exerrno = 127;
146 break;
147 default:
148 exerrno = 2;
149 break;
150 }
151 TRACE(("shellexec failed for %s, errno %d, vforked %d, suppressint %d\n",
152 argv[0], e, vforked, suppressint ));
153 exerror(EXEXEC, "%s: %s", argv[0], errmsg(e, E_EXEC));
154 /* NOTREACHED */
155 }
156
157
158 STATIC void
159 tryexec(char *cmd, char **argv, char **envp, int vforked)
160 {
161 int e;
162 #ifndef BSD
163 char *p;
164 #endif
165
166 #ifdef SYSV
167 do {
168 execve(cmd, argv, envp);
169 } while (errno == EINTR);
170 #else
171 execve(cmd, argv, envp);
172 #endif
173 e = errno;
174 if (e == ENOEXEC) {
175 if (vforked) {
176 /* We are currently vfork(2)ed, so raise an
177 * exception, and evalcommand will try again
178 * with a normal fork(2).
179 */
180 exraise(EXSHELLPROC);
181 }
182 #ifdef DEBUG
183 TRACE(("execve(cmd=%s) returned ENOEXEC\n", cmd));
184 #endif
185 initshellproc();
186 setinputfile(cmd, 0);
187 commandname = arg0 = savestr(argv[0]);
188 #ifndef BSD
189 pgetc(); pungetc(); /* fill up input buffer */
190 p = parsenextc;
191 if (parsenleft > 2 && p[0] == '#' && p[1] == '!') {
192 argv[0] = cmd;
193 execinterp(argv, envp);
194 }
195 #endif
196 setparam(argv + 1);
197 exraise(EXSHELLPROC);
198 }
199 errno = e;
200 }

282 /*
283 * Do a path search. The variable path (passed by reference) should be
284 * set to the start of the path before the first call; padvance will update
285 * this value as it proceeds. Successive calls to padvance will return
286 * the possible path expansions in sequence. If an option (indicated by
287 * a percent sign) appears in the path entry then the global variable
288 * pathopt will be set to point to it; otherwise pathopt will be set to
289 * NULL.
290 */
291
292 const char *pathopt;
293
294 char *
295 padvance(const char **path, const char *name)
296 {
297 const char *p;
298 char *q;
299 const char *start;
300 int len;
301
302 if (*path == NULL)
303 return NULL;
304 start = *path;
305 for (p = start ; *p && *p != ':' && *p != '%' ; p++);
306 len = p - start + strlen(name) + 2; /* "2" is for '/' and '\0' */
307 while (stackblocksize() < len)
308 growstackblock();
309 q = stackblock();
310 if (p != start) {
311 memcpy(q, start, p - start);
312 q += p - start;
313 *q++ = '/';
314 }
315 strcpy(q, name);
316 pathopt = NULL;
317 if (*p == '%') {
318 pathopt = ++p;
319 while (*p && *p != ':') p++;
320 }
321 if (*p == ':')
322 *path = p + 1;
323 else
324 *path = NULL;
325 return stalloc(len);
326 }

812 /*
813 * Locate a command in the command hash table. If "add" is nonzero,
814 * add the command to the table if it is not already present. The
815 * variable "lastcmdentry" is set to point to the address of the link
816 * pointing to the entry, so that delete_cmd_entry can delete the
817 * entry.
818 */
819
820 struct tblentry **lastcmdentry;
821
822
823 STATIC struct tblentry *
824 cmdlookup(const char *name, int add)
825 {
826 int hashval;
827 const char *p;
828 struct tblentry *cmdp;
829 struct tblentry **pp;
830
831 p = name;
832 hashval = *p << 4;
833 while (*p)
834 hashval += *p++;
835 hashval &= 0x7FFF;
836 pp = &cmdtable[hashval % CMDTABLESIZE];
837 for (cmdp = *pp ; cmdp ; cmdp = cmdp->next) {
838 if (equal(cmdp->cmdname, name))
839 break;
840 pp = &cmdp->next;
841 }
842 if (add && cmdp == NULL) {
843 INTOFF;
844 cmdp = *pp = ckmalloc(sizeof (struct tblentry) - ARB
845 + strlen(name) + 1);
846 cmdp->next = NULL;
847 cmdp->cmdtype = CMDUNKNOWN;
848 cmdp->rehash = 0;
849 strcpy(cmdp->cmdname, name);
850 INTON;
851 }
852 lastcmdentry = pp;
853 return cmdp;
854 }
